Los 27

A RARE WILLIAM MOORCROFT SALT-GLAZED BOWL, of tapering form, the interior decorated with fish, the exterior with a quotation, “God has Given us Memory that we may have Roses in December” in a broad band, mottled light blue glaze, impressed marks and signature in blue. Diameter 24.5cm. Note: the quotation is reputed to come from a speech by J.M. Barrie as Rector to the students of St. Andrews University in 1922.
